where to rent space to start a recording studio? by Bottombladepdx in portlandmusic

[–]dwdrmz 2 points3 points  (0 children)

I’ve been looking for an affordable space for a similar reason for close to 5 years and have finally found something suitable for my needs. Also moving on from Puddletown (Metrognome). However the downside is that it’s a commercial space and it’s not cheap.

Thankfully I have a business partner and a pathway to generating revenue otherwise I wouldnt be able to do it alone. And, this won’t even be a traditional/proper studio buildout- it’ll be enough to acoustically treat the room but there won’t be soundproofing so I’m at the mercy of not pissing off my neighbors when they’re around.

Finding an inexpensive commercial space suitable for loud noise without expensive buildout and overhead costs in Portland proper has proven to be incredibly difficult.

If you’re like me and have limited budget to get started, you’re going to have to sacrifice an aspect of your setup if leasing commercial space) limited hours, noise restrictions, credit and rental history, legitimate business structure, insurance, and capital to afford it all.

All of this is to say, be prepared for lots of challenges and sacrifices to make it happen (unless of course money is no object)

I found my space on Craigslist in the commercial space section. You can also search for commercial leases via other websites by searching google but don’t be surprised when you see lofty prices compared to your puddletown rent. Some rehearsal spaces in town have concrete construction which might help but my experience has been that these places are in high demand, require long wait times, and are fairly small one room units.

Good luck!!
